    Mac users who have upgraded to Apple’s macOS Ventura 13.6.6 update have run into a variety of problems with the firmware.

    According to Mac users, the macOS Ventura 13.6.6 update also brought problems with it. Some of these issues are fairly minor while others are much larger and far more frustrating.

    In the weeks since the update’s release, we’ve seen complaints about macOS Ventura 13.6.6 grow louder on forums like Apple’s Community forums.

    Here are some of the macOS Ventura 13.6.6 issues Mac users have run into on their Macs:

    Wi-Fi connectivity issues
    Email problems
    Time Machine issues
    Various display problems
    UI lag
    Issues with external accessories
    Bluetooth problems
    Problems with first-party apps like Messages
    Touch ID problems
    Issues with third-party apps like Microsoft Teams..
